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
286451 95559 7189337233 72882924990
76906331 434 48566761599
76906331 434 48566761599
612241 2824 78749 711
All about undefined
Interested in learning more?
76906331 434 48566761599
612241 2824 78749 711
See more
5962660 88 63864460979
159 854 8483420 5397280
See more
0128350 57511073353 505
76184324944 6109788091 80 006318421
See more